A week or so ago, I found out that my cell phone (and plan) were up for renewal and/or upgrade.  My two year old LG phone was just about on it's last leg, so I checked the Verizon website to take a look at their avalable selection of smart phones.  I considered the new, and much-vaunted Motorola Droid, but ended up chosing the BlackBerry Pearl flip-phone (model 8230).  It was delivered to my residence by FedEx and I activated it myself by way of a land line phone.  It's more complicated than any of my previous phones, but I'm learning more about it with each use.  So far, so good.  I'm happy with the decision.

I have Sprint and currently use one of their older HTC models.  It's starting to show its age and I'm thinking of upgrading to either the Hero or the Palm Pre (though I will probably wait for the HD2). Will probably end up going with an Android phone for the continuity between mobile and web applications.

@Lou, when I had my blackberry (the 8830) I regularly frequented crackberry.com for useful apps and info. I would also recommend the Beyond411 blackberry application which will not only for searching nearby businesses, but also map them and add them to your contacts.
